commentFUNCTION Part of the Sec61 complex, which is the major component of a channel-forming translocon complex that mediates protein translocation across the endoplasmic reticulum (ER). The functional states of the translocon complex include co- and post-translational ER import, cotranslational membrane protein integration and retrograde transport of misfolded proteins out of the ER. In the cotranslational pathway, ribosomes synthesizing presecretory proteins are targeted to the translocon by the cytosolic signal recognition particle (SRP) and its ER-localized receptor. The association of the Sec61 complex with the ribosome is mediated by the 28S rRNA of the large ribosomal subunit. SRP-independent post-translational translocation requires the association of additional factors, such as the Sec62/63 complex and KAR2.SUBUNIT Component of the heterotrimeric Sec61 complex, which is composed of SSH1, SBH1 and SSS1. Presumably three to four Sec61 heterotrimers assemble into an oligomeric ring with a central aqueous pore. In cotranslational ER import, the pore diameter varies from 9-15 A in a ribosome-free resting state to 40-60 A in a functional state when associated with the ribosome. The Sec61 complex is part of a channel-forming translocon complex whose composition seem to change dependent upon different functional states. During post-translational ER import the Sec61 complex associates with the Sec62/63 complex to form the Sec complex. SBH1 interacts OST2, OST4 and WBP1 components of the OT complex.INTERACTION Belongs to the SEC61-beta family.
